Series I: Administrative Correspondence, 1933-1956

 Series

Scope and Contents

Series I consists of administrative correspondence of the German-Jewish Children's Aid. The first subseries focuses on correspondence within the U.S., mainly that of the Executive Director and the Placement Director. Subseries 2 holds correspondence with affialiated aid agencies who were identifying and gathering children in Europe for relocation to the United States.

Arrangement

Series I contains two subseries: Domestic Administrative Correspondence and European Affiliates Correspondence.
